Modeling The Effects Of Wage Premiums On Airline Competition Under Asymmetric Economies Of Density: A Case Study From Brazil, Alessandro V. M. Oliveira, Lucia Helena Salgado, Cícero R. Melo Filho, Renato C. Sato Mar 2014

Modeling The Effects Of Wage Premiums On Airline Competition Under Asymmetric Economies Of Density: A Case Study From Brazil, Alessandro V. M. Oliveira, Lucia Helena Salgado, Cícero R. Melo Filho, Renato C. Sato

Alessandro V. M. Oliveira

This paper investigates the effects of wage premiums on the competition between Full Service Carriers (FSC) and Low Fare Carriers (LFC) in the airline industry. We study the impact of changes in the labor market and the resulting effects on performance in the product market and examine the role of economies of density. We develop an oligopoly model of airline competition with endogenous wages and simulate increases in labor costs.
